Greg Joswiak's Feature Presentation
Greg Joswiak, Apple's Vice President of Hardware Product Marketing, gave a Feature Presentation today at Macworld Creative Pro between 9:30 and 10:30 am EST.
According to notes provided at AppleMatters.com, Joswiak's Feature Presentation was sparsely attended and covered previous announcements as well as the introduction of Soundtrack as an standalone application.
Other topics convered include Panther, Applescript, Folder Actions, Expose, Pixlet, and the G5 Processor.
